"With Erupcja, a bohemian portrait of Warsaw in four-thirds format, Pete Ohs returns to an authorial register after exploring various genres. The eruption mentioned in the title is that of Mount Etna, which forces Bethany (Charli xcx) and her boyfriend Rob (Will Madden) to extend their vacation in the Polish capital. Here, Bethany discovers that Rob wants to marry her, a prospect that prompts her to break away from the rigid schedule he has planned [...]".

✍🏻 𝐸𝑟𝑢𝑝𝑐𝑗𝑎 directed by Peter Ohs - review written by Mirko Serra - translated by Carlotta Anna Antonacci.

"Filmed in 65mm, Black Ox by Tetsuichiro Tsuta is inspired by the Zen tradition’s Ten Ox-Herding (or Ten Bulls) images. From the first one (“In Search of the Bull”) to the last (“Return to Society”), the film stages the different steps of the spiritual path toward Buddhist enlightenment [...]".

✍🏻 𝐵𝑙𝑎𝑐𝑘 𝑂𝑥 directed by Tetsuichiro Tsuta - review written by Martina Oliva - translated by Carolina De Joannon and Paola Pesenti.

"Presented at the 43rd TFF in the “Zibaldone” section, Peter Marcias’ Quasi Grazia is a film adaptation of the homonym theatrical novel written by Marcello Fois and played by Michela Murgia. It was made in order to investigate the person beyond the writer, starting from the title itself which took inspiration from Cosima, Quasi Grazia, the posthumous autobiography by Grazia Deledda [...]".

✍🏻 𝑄𝑢𝑎𝑠𝑖 𝐺𝑟𝑎𝑧𝑖𝑎 directed by Peter Marcias - review written by Elisabetta Pala - translated by Valeria Marconi.

"In November 1945, an ambitious psychiatrist (Rami Malek) is in charge of drawing up the psychological profiles of the N**i leaders who are detained by the Allies, among whom the disturbing Hermann Göring (Russell Crowe) is included. While trying to understand the prisoners’ motives and defense strategies, Judge Robert Jackson (Michael Shannon) fights to establish an international court that will guarantee impartial justice even for the perpetrators of World War II [...]".

✍🏻 𝑁𝑢𝑟𝑒𝑚𝑏𝑒𝑟𝑔 directed by James Vanderbilt - review written by Vittorio Barbieri - translated by Giulia Zanotto.

"In 1982, a mysterious disease strikes the inhabitants of a remote Chilean village. The “plague”, as they call it, seems to stem from one of human beings’ primal impulses: the scopic drive. This killer gaze is not that of some petrifying Gorgon, nor that of the mechanical eye of a cinematographer who’s filming, trying to capture death. The deadly mirada (“gaze” in Spanish) is that of a Medusa whose snakes are replaced with eccentric jewelry and colorful sequins [...]".

✍🏻 𝐿𝑎 𝑚𝑖𝑠𝑡𝑒𝑟𝑖𝑜𝑠𝑎 𝑚𝑖𝑟𝑎𝑑𝑎 𝑑𝑒𝑙 𝑓𝑙𝑎𝑚𝑒𝑛𝑐𝑜 directed by Diego Céspedes - review written by Ludovico Franco - translated by Patrick Zaffalon.

"In New Mexico’s most remote areas, marked by drought and arson, the last cowboys survive, shadows of a bygone era who move in silence through isolation and solitude. With Land With No Rider, Tamar Lando carries out an anthropological analysis of a myth’s slow sunset: there’s no sign of the manly hero on horseback; instead, there are lonely men, tired and weak, remains of an America that decided to forget its past [...]".

✍🏻 𝐿𝑎𝑛𝑑 𝑊𝑖𝑡ℎ 𝑁𝑜 𝑅𝑖𝑑𝑒𝑟 directed by Tamar Lando - review written by Mirko Serra - translated by Maria Iacovone.

"An old man is sitting in his studio, reading a periodical: news from the Middle East. He comments on them, visibly in distress, then surrenders himself to something merrier: music. He’s Emilio Jona, 98 years old, a member of the Italian folk band “Cantacronache”, to whom Stefano Di Polito dedicated his documentary Nel blu dipinti di rosso, presented to the 43rd edition of the Torino Film Festival [...]".

✍🏻 𝑁𝑒𝑙 𝑏𝑙𝑢 𝑑𝑖𝑝𝑖𝑛𝑡𝑖 𝑑𝑖 𝑟𝑜𝑠𝑠𝑜 directed by Stefano Di Polito - review written by Elena Sartore - translated by Virginia Milazzo.

"On a farm in northern Germany, four generations across four different eras — the 1910s, the 1940s, the 1980s and the 2000s — take turns inhabiting the same space over the course of a century. They appear separated by time, yet they are linked by the same thoughts, fears and desires. What happens in the past resonates in the present, and unresolved traumas return with force in the generations that follow [...]".

✍🏻 𝑆𝑜𝑢𝑛𝑑 𝑜𝑓 𝐹𝑎𝑙𝑙𝑖𝑛𝑔 directed by Mascha Schilinski - review written by Francesca Strangis - translated by Giorgia Cattaneo.

"Presented in the feature film competition at the 43rd Torino Film Festival, Morgan Knibbe’s The Garden of Earthly Delights explores the connection between body, city and identity. In Manila’s Red Light District, two stories are intertwined: that of Ginto, a young boy who dreams of rising in the criminal world alongside the friend he is secretly in love with; and that of Michael, a Dutch tourist who arrives in the Philippines and ends up giving in to his darkest impulses, becoming a symbol of white privilege that continues to exert power over vulnerable bodies [...]".

✍🏻 𝑇ℎ𝑒 𝐺𝑎𝑟𝑑𝑒𝑛 𝑜𝑓 𝐸𝑎𝑟𝑡ℎ𝑙𝑦 𝐷𝑒𝑙𝑖𝑔ℎ𝑡𝑠 directed by Morgan Knibbe - review written by Luca Delpiano - translated by Giulia Zanotto.

"In Mongolia, there is a centuries-old tradition, passed down from father to son, which consists of taking care of horses through transhumance to help them survive the harsh and freezing winters of that region. Six years ago, this tradition was suddenly interrupted due to winter weather, which has grown increasingly harsh over the years [...]".

✍🏻 𝐼𝑟𝑜𝑛 𝑊𝑖𝑛𝑡𝑒𝑟 directed by Kasimir Burgess - review written by Davide Lassandro - translated by Valeria Marconi.

"What if one day the sun won’t rise again? This absurd hypothesis becomes reality in Levers, the second feature film by Canadian director Rhayne Vermette. The triggering event is a cannon shot fired to inaugurate a new statue in a small town in Manitoba: from there darkness descends – a day-long eclipse [...]".

✍🏻 𝐿𝑒𝑣𝑒𝑟𝑠 directed by Rhayne Vermette - review written by Elena Sartore - translated by Giacomo Patterlini.

Emanuela Rossi director of 𝐸𝑣𝑎 - concorso lungometraggi.


Con Emanuela Rossi, regista del film 𝐸𝑣𝑎 - in concorso al 43° Torino Film Festival -, parliamo della delicata costruzione della protagonista della pellicola, personaggio recente in sé varie fragilità. In relazione alle delicate tematiche in materia di salute mentale, trattiamo anche il lavoro fatto con e dall'attrice protagonista e la focalizzazione del punto di vista connesso con la ricezione spettatoriale.

Salvatore Esposito main character of 𝐴𝑣𝑒𝑚𝑚𝑎𝑟𝑖𝑎 - zibaldone.


Con Salvatore Esposito, protagonista del film diretto da Fortunato Cerlino 𝐴𝑣𝑒𝑚𝑚𝑎𝑟𝑖𝑎 - presentato nella categoria zibaldone al Torino Film Festival -, parliamo della piaga del caporalato: tematica di forte attualità, che ha trovato rappresentazione nel film dei fratelli De Serio. Parliamo poi della difficoltà di slegarsi dalla fama data da un personaggio e della situazione produttiva dell'industria cinematografica.
